    A steel beam splice connects two beams into a single structural member, transferring loads safely across the joint. It is essential when beam length exceeds manufacturing or transport limits, or when complex designs require longer spans. This technique is commonly used in construction to achieve long spans that exceed the available length of standard stock material.     Steel lattice beams are scaffold bridging beams made of steel scaffold tubes. It is 450mm in depth (centre-to-centre height/distance between top and bottom), offering bridging in scaffolding for large-span required constructions, such as roofs, staging floors, and bridges. They are available in various types, dimensions, and materials, designed to meet different project requirements.     Fiber Optic Fusion Splicers are advanced tools used to permanently join two optical fibers through the application of heat.
